    Unfortunately you connected a batch 3 CLASSIC KISSBOX cigarette with a batch 1 CLASSIC KISSBOX USB cable there... we have indeed changed the screwing threads in the meanwhile.

    Current version is batch 4 CLASSIC KISSBOX. The redesigned BATCH 4 compatible USB cable should arrive this weekend at JANTY USA.
